    If \[f(x)=\left\{ \begin{align}   & \,\,\,\,{{x}^{2}},\,\text{when}\,x\le 1 \\  & x+5,\text{when }x>\text{1} \\ \end{align} \right.\], then [AISSE 1983]

    A)            \[f(x)\]is continuous at \[x=1\]

    B)            \[f(x)\]is discontinuous at\[x=1\]

    C)            \[\underset{x\to 1}{\mathop{\lim }}\,f(x)=1\]                           

    D)            None of these

    Correct Answer: B

    Solution :

               \[\underset{x\to 1-}{\mathop{\lim }}\,f(x)=1,\underset{x\to 1+}{\mathop{\lim }}\,f(x)=6.\]
